Navigating Roof Damage
Uncovering the Causes of Roof Damage
Roof damage can be attributed to several factors, such as:
- Weather Conditions: Intense rain, wind, hail, and snow can deteriorate roofing materials over time.
- Aging: As roofs age, their materials weaken, resulting in potential leaks and structural problems.
- Poor Installation: Substandard installation can lead to early roof failure.
- Neglect: Failing to maintain the roof regularly can turn minor issues into significant damage.

FAQs About Roof Replacement and Roof Patching
What is the lifespan of a typical roof?
- Asphalt shingles last 20-25 years, while metal roofs can last 40-70 years. Regular maintenance extends any roof’s lifespan.
Can a roof patch fix leaks?
- Yes, if the damage is localized and the rest of the roof is in good condition. Address the underlying cause to prevent future leaks.
How often should I inspect my roof?
- Inspect your roof twice a year, in spring and fall, and after severe Weather events to identify and address issues early.
What are signs that I need a full roof replacement?
- Extensive shingle damage, multiple leaks, sagging areas, and significant wear and tear indicate a need for a full replacement.
How long does a full roof replacement take?
- The duration depends on the roof’s size, materials used, and weather conditions. On average, it takes from a few days to a week.
Can I finance my roof replacement?
- Many companies offer financing options. Discuss available plans with your contractor to manage costs effectively.
What maintenance steps prolong a roof’s lifespan?
- Regular maintenance, including cleaning gutters, removing debris, inspecting for damage, and addressing minor issues promptly, prolongs your roof’s lifespan.

Types of Custom Outdoor Structures
Pavilions: The Heart of Outdoor Gatherings
Pavilions are spacious, roofed structures that provide shelter without confining you. Ideal for hosting outdoor parties or creating a shaded retreat, pavilions can be customized to fit modern, rustic, or traditional aesthetics. Pergolas: Beauty in Simplicity
Pergolas feature open-roof designs that allow sunlight to filter through while providing partial shade. These versatile structures are perfect for enhancing patios, walkways, and gardens.
How Pergolas Stand Out:
- Serve as climbing plant trellises for natural charm
- Create cozy corners for relaxation or dining
- Add architectural elegance to your backyard
Gazebos: Timeless Elegance
Gazebos offer enclosed or semi-open designs with intricate detailing. These charming structures serve as quiet escapes or picturesque spots for intimate conversations.
Why Choose Gazebos:
- Perfect for romantic settings or peaceful retreats
- Available in various sizes and materials
- Provide 360-degree views of your landscape
